ZVIA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2023 in Review

69 of the 6,369 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Zevia (ZVIA) for Q2 2023, worth a combined $142M — up 19% from $120M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 18 funds opened new ZVIA positions and 11 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 17 added to existing stakes and 17 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$4.67M. The largest seller was Millennium Management, cutting an estimated $476K.
